The Holy Trinity Cathedral in Port of Spain is an Anglican cathedral known for its stunning Gothic Revival architecture and historical significance. The cathedral's serene atmosphere offers a tranquil escape from the city's hustle. Accessibility is generally good, though some areas might have limited access for wheelchairs. A visit can be enjoyed solo or as part of a guided tour, which can provide deeper insights into its history and architecture. There are no significant seasonal restrictions, although religious events may affect visiting hours. Entrance to the cathedral is usually free, but donations are appreciated. A typical visit lasts about 1-2 hours, allowing ample time to admire the stained glass windows and intricate details.
